Company Overview

Hearts & Science inspires confident marketers seeking business advantage in a world of personalized digital marketing, where CRM and addressable channels converge, and decisions must be made in real time to aggregate effective reach and deliver the right message at the right time.

Hearts & Science is a data‑driven marketing agency with expert media planning and buying capabilities, among other services that include shopper marketing, marketing innovation and content activation.

Team Description

The Data Operations team provides oversight of the data generated throughout campaign delivery and performance optimization. They work with internal practice teams of Digital Analytics, Planning, and Digital Investment, ensuring that all digital media buys comply with organizational standards and are executed with proper inputs. The role requires a strong familiarity with analytics and technology tools, syndication and proprietary, and a mindset toward fostering processes through automation.

Role

Summary / Responsibilities

The Manager of Data Operations & Analytics serves as a strategic bridge between Digital Media, Analytics, and offshore technology teams, ensuring optimized campaign delivery and performance. Responsibilities include guiding data‑driven solutions, leveraging API connections, ETL/ELT processes, and data accuracy initiatives. The manager leads a team of analysts on high‑profile client engagements, collaborates with media planners, strategists, and media partners to monitor live campaign performance, and creates optimization recommendations.

Data

Ops Functions (70–75%)
  • Strategic Data Leadership: develop, implement, and maintain scalable data strategies, technical solutions, and data governance processes.
  • Team & Stakeholder

    Collaboration:

    liaise among digital, marketing science, analytics, investment teams, offshore resources, and external partners.
  • Project & Process Management: manage projects from requirements definition to completion, ensuring clear communication and timely delivery.
  • Data Operations & Quality Assurance: oversee data integrity and quality, lead data harmonization, cleansing, QA, and reconciliation.
  • Campaign Oversight: ensure processes are followed on all media channels, from programmatic to offline.
  • Innovation & Automation: drive adoption of latest data operations methodologies and leverage automation to increase efficiency.
  • Mentorship & Leadership: guide team members, promote collaboration, and champion learning.
Analytics Functions (25–30%)
  • Analyze data, extract insights, and story‑tell with visual aids to inform client portfolio strategy.
  • Ensure timely follow‑through on all scheduled and ad hoc deliverables.
Skills & Experience
  • 3–5 years’ experience in data operations and/or business intelligence.
  • 1–3 years’ experience in an advertising agency environment (analytics, ad operations, marketing sciences, digital investment, business analysis).
  • 3–5 years’ experience in digital media data (ad server, search, social, video, offline, etc.) and data governance.
  • 2+ years’ experience in client‑facing roles and managing project teams.
  • 3+ years of experience in media performance analysis.
  • In‑depth knowledge of processes across multiple media channels.
  • Familiarity with campaign management and performance optimization processes.
  • Strong attention to detail and ability to resolve data anomalies.
  • Advanced verbal, written, organizational, and project management skills.
  • Excellent collaboration and interpersonal skills.
  • Experience in process automation and continuous improvement initiatives.
TOOLS
  • Business Intelligence:
    Advanced Excel (required), Tableau, Power

    BI, Datorama, Looker, Domo, PowerPoint.
  • Data Management & Transformation: ETL Tools (Adverity, Datorama), Alteryx, SQL, Python.
  • Data Storage/Cloud: AWS (Redshift, S3), Starburst.io, Snowflake, Domo.
  • Media Platforms: DCM, DV360, Google Ads, Double Verify, IAS, Trade Desk, Facebook, Instagram, Snapchat, Twitter, Tik Tok, Prisma.
  • Project Management: HIVE, Asana, Smartsheet, Microsoft Teams.
  • Media Planning:
    Media Tools, Lumina, Hudson.
